ASB.00.250.NTM Specifications

  • Part NumberASB.00.250.NTM
  • CategoryCoaxial Connectors (RF) - Adapters
  • ManufacturerLEMO
  • DescriptionCONN ADAPT SMA JCK-NIM-CAM JACK
  • Package-
  • Series00
  • Mounting TypeFree Hanging (In-Line)
  • Impedance50 Ohm
  • Ingress ProtectionIP50 - Dust Protected
  • StyleStraight
  • Convert From (Adapter End)SMA Jack, Female Socket
  • Convert To (Adapter End)NIM-CAMAC CD/N 549 Jack, Female Socket
  • Conversion TypeBetween Series
  • Adapter TypeJack to Jack
  • Fastening TypePush-Pull, Threaded
  • Adapter SeriesSMA to Nim-Camac CD/N 549
  • Center GenderFemale to Female
  • Center Contact PlatingGold

Application of ASB.00.250.NTM

Coaxial Connectors (RF) -Adapters play an important role in several fields. First of all, in the communications industry, whether it is the construction of base stations, antenna systems or satellite communications, a large number of RF devices are required to connect to each other. Because different manufacturers and different models of equipment often use different interface standards, coaxial connector (RF) adapters have become an essential tool for interconnection between devices. Secondly, in the field of RF testing, the interface match between the test instrument and the device under test is equally important. Through the use of adapters, you can easily connect different interfaces of the test instrument and the tested equipment, improve the test efficiency and accuracy.

Coaxial Connectors (RF) - Adapters

Coaxial Connectors (RF) -Adapters are a type of conversion device specifically designed to connect coaxial connectors of different sizes or types. In the fields of wireless communication, microwave transmission and RF testing, direct connection often faces the problem of incompatibility due to the diversity of equipment indirect port standards. At this point, coaxial connector (RF) adapters become a key tool to solve this problem. Through precise interface design and excellent electrical performance, it realizes seamless conversion between coaxial connectors of different specifications, ensuring the smooth transmission of RF signals between different devices.

FAQ about Coaxial Connectors (RF) - Adapters

  • 1. What are coaxial RF adapters used for?

    RF adapters are used to connect different types of coaxial connectors or systems, enabling compatibility between various cable assemblies, devices, and testing equipment.

  • 2. What materials are RF adapters typically made of?

    RF adapters are commonly made from brass, stainless steel, or beryllium copper with plating options like nickel, gold, or silver for enhanced conductivity and corrosion resistance.

  • 3. Can RF adapters affect signal performance?

    Yes, poor-quality or mismatched adapters can introduce signal loss, reflections, or impedance mismatches, potentially degrading the overall performance of the RF system.
